The ending of the first game had the player attack an Alien capital ship with their psionic soldier leading the charge. During the mission the enemy Uber Ethereal reveals that they have been searching the galaxy for species worthy of being "up lifted". The events of the first game were simply a scouting party for the aliens and when they decided humanity was worthy for being up lifted they sent their real invasion force, which simply overwhelmed humanity in a matter of days.

Basically, Impossible Ironman is canon, which means that humanity got steamrolled in a matter of months. X-COM was disbanded, and the governments of Earth surrendered to the alien overlords. X-COM has now been reduced to operating from a stolen alien cargo vessel as they launch attacks on ADVENT-controlled areas.

Apparently these snake creatures are a call back from the original XCOM games from way back when.

The feminine appearance probably has to do with some of their old lore, where every member of the race produces eggs asexually. So it's probably just something they did to try and emphasize that these things are "female".
